Transaction 5c64c2c77e66d8d856bdd2260b1f1ed79af584dc55e66a2283d92ed85ede23ce

1 Input
2 Outputs
  • 5c64c2c77e66d8d856bdd2260b1f1ed79af584dc55e66a2283d92ed85ede23ce:0
  • value  20568660
    address  1FEfJEQRwbeMfbJuvxQkgB7LJbRuKCsHXu
  • 5c64c2c77e66d8d856bdd2260b1f1ed79af584dc55e66a2283d92ed85ede23ce:1
  • value  10000000
    address  15cVyUDRqVbi17Heeg48UnsxsdkrbCnD8A